Abstract
Discrete time dynamics on the SU(1,1) group is studied. It is shown that a map acting in the dual space is the stroboscopic map for a SU(1,1) Bloch equation. Exact solution of the map is used to elucidate the corresponding dynamics. It is shown that dynamics of the SU(1,1) Bloch equation in the elliptic case bears close analogy to the SU(2) Bloch dynamics.
